      "message": "[IPV4]: Replace __in_dev_get with __in_dev_get_rcu/rtnl\n\nThe following patch renames __in_dev_get() to __in_dev_get_rtnl() and\nintroduces __in_dev_get_rcu() to cover the second case.\n\n1) RCU with refcnt should use in_dev_get().\n2) RCU without refcnt should use __in_dev_get_rcu().\n3) All others must hold RTNL and use __in_dev_get_rtnl().\n\nThere is one exception in net/ipv4/route.c which is in fact a pre-existing\nrace condition.  I\u0027ve marked it as such so that we remember to fix it.\n\nThis patch is based on suggestions and prior work by Suzanne Wood and\nPaul McKenney.\n\nSigned-off-by: Herbert Xu \u003cherbert@gondor.apana.org.au\u003e\nSigned-off-by: David S.       "message": "Linux-2.6.12-rc2\n\nInitial git repository build. I\u0027m not bothering with the full history,\neven though we have it. We can create a separate \"historical\" git\narchive of that later if we want to, and in the meantime it\u0027s about\n3.2GB when imported into git - space that would just make the early\ngit days unnecessarily complicated, when we don\u0027t have a lot of good\ninfrastructure for it.\n\nLet it rip!\n"
